I realized today that BrazilFW is using the old Daylight Savings Time start/stop dates. These dates have been changed twice in N/A in the past few years, but it seems BFW doesn't have a way to update this. DST started in early March this year, but since BFW doesn't think it starts till April, it is showing an hour earlier than it really is. Other Linux platforms have tables for DST in /usr/share/zoneinfo, which can be modified or new versions downloaded, but BFW doesn't seem to have anything equivalent. I suspect making this work would involve changing /etc/localtime, or using "ln" to point it to a different localtime file, but I don't know how to do this. Does anyone have any ideas about modifying the dates that DST is turned on and off?
BTW... I know I can just change the time zone as a temporary workaround, but that is not a "set and forget" solution.
